Hemdale is a grind-gore band originally from Mentor, Ohio, known for their influential role in the underground grind/gore/death metal scene during the 1990s. Formed in 1993, the band made a strong impression with their intense sound and energetic live performances before disbanding in 1997. The original lineup featured Mike Lehmann on guitar, Matthew J. Rositano on bass and vocals, and Craig Rowe on drums, with Rowe also playing a key role behind the scenes as the founder of Visceral Productions, a label responsible for getting other notable underground bands such as Nile and Exhumed discovered. Hemdale reunited with new members later on, continuing their legacy with releases like *Fallen In Gore* (2020), showing they remain a powerful force in extreme metal.
Their music draws influences from bands like Napalm Death and Grave, and they are celebrated for blending a raw, noisy intensity with technically proficient musicianship.
